With regard to your observations: on the CUE system yes the buttons occasionally take a second touch to accept command, sure. But overall it works just fine for me. And I agree the buttons on the steering wheel work well. My paint is overall pretty good (Shadow Grey) considering the car is a 2018. I've had correction, and PPF added to the front, and ceramic coated the rest. Transmission is just fine, no issues whatsoever, and I haven't noticed any strange shift points. Exhaust is again just fine with me, I'm not particularly interested in making a lot of noise, and attracting attention. I commonly leave the car in Tour mode. I agree on the lift/jack points criticism. Overall I love the car.

If you want the exhaust louder take off the actuators in the rear of the exhaust. Then remove the metal piece from the actuator that engages the exhaust valve. Then reinstall the actuators. Your exhaust will now be open all the time.
